Patient and Public Involvement and Engagement or ‘PPIE’ has become a wide-spread phenomenon in health and social care research. PPIE is considered the gold standard of research and is typically required by funding bodies (such as the NIHR) to access grant funding.

The Forensic Research Institute partners some of the leading players in the public and private sector from government departments, police forces, local authorities to respected companies delivering forensic services and research institutes worldwide.
The Forensic Research Institute is a research and training organisation with expertise in aspects of evidence collection, analysis, reporting and testimony.
